Chelsea midfielder Nemanja Matic feels the Blues are already 'strong' despite the recent losses of Didier Drogba and Petr Cech.
Manager Jose Mourinho has since then signed Radamel Falcao and Asmir Begovic as replacements, and Matic feels the Blues will soon be ready for the title defence once the new arrivals have settled in.
"Chelsea is strong," Matic told the club's official website.
"Of course when you lose some players it is not easy but this is the football life, and that is why we have signed some new players and I am sure they will be very important for us.
"I am sure that after this pre-season we will be ready to compete with every team."
